A leading regeneration contractor is seeking an experienced Contracts Manager in Nottingham. This role involves overseeing multiple housing maintenance contracts, ensuring timely and quality project completion.
Candidates should have a strong background in social housing and hold an SMSTS Certificate.
The position offers a competitive salary of £70,000 along with a generous car allowance, health care, and bonus opportunities, making it a great opportunity for career growth.
